Systems and methods for the repartitioning of data

Electrical computers and digital processing systems: virtual mac – Task management or control – Process scheduling

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C709S215000, C711S165000, C718S104000

Reexamination Certificate

active

07921424

ABSTRACT:
Various embodiments of the present invention are directed toward extending a federation of servers and balancing the data load of said federation of servers, in order to improve accessibility and scope of the system by moving the first backup data structure on the second server to the new server, creating a second data structure on the new server, and creating a second backup data structure for the second data structure on the second server. To balance the load, certain embodiments employ a method comprising suspending writes to the selected logical partitions, copying selected logical partitions to the new physical partition, redirecting reads and writes to the logical partitions in the new physical partition, and removing the original selected logical partitions. Alternative embodiments for balancing data load comprise the substitute steps of creating a temporary replication stream for the selected logical partitions to the new physical partition, copying selected logical partitions to the new physical partition, deconflicting inconsistencies in the logical partitions on the new physical partition, redirecting reads and writes for the selected logical partitions to the logical partitions in the new physical partition, and removing the original selected logical partitions that were copied to the new physical partition.

REFERENCES:
patent: 5193110 (1993-03-01), Jones et al.
patent: 5243596 (1993-09-01), Port et al.
patent: 5261085 (1993-11-01), Lamport
patent: 5276867 (1994-01-01), Kenley et al.
patent: 5319780 (1994-06-01), Catino et al.
patent: 5394324 (1995-02-01), Clearwater
patent: 5533175 (1996-07-01), Lung et al.
patent: 5600596 (1997-02-01), Shirakihara
patent: 5675791 (1997-10-01), Bhide et al.
patent: 5689706 (1997-11-01), Rao et al.
patent: 5742813 (1998-04-01), Kavanagh et al.
patent: 5749095 (1998-05-01), Hagersten
patent: 5764918 (1998-06-01), Poulter
patent: 5781910 (1998-07-01), Gostanian et al.
patent: 5835954 (1998-11-01), Duyanovich et al.
patent: 5867483 (1999-02-01), Ennis et al.
patent: 5878220 (1999-03-01), Oikin et al.
patent: 5920867 (1999-07-01), Van Huben et al.
patent: 5991804 (1999-11-01), Bolosky et al.
patent: 5992737 (1999-11-01), Kubota
patent: 6029164 (2000-02-01), Birrell et al.
patent: 6052695 (2000-04-01), Abe et al.
patent: 6067543 (2000-05-01), Burrows
patent: 6073165 (2000-06-01), Narasimhan et al.
patent: 6108703 (2000-08-01), Leighton et al.
patent: 6119123 (2000-09-01), Elenbaas et al.
patent: 6134313 (2000-10-01), Dorfman et al.
patent: 6151659 (2000-11-01), Solomon et al.
patent: 6167402 (2000-12-01), Yeager
patent: 6170063 (2001-01-01), Golding
patent: 6202067 (2001-03-01), Blood et al.
patent: 6216150 (2001-04-01), Badovinatz et al.
patent: 6230200 (2001-05-01), Forecast et al.
patent: 6269431 (2001-07-01), Dunham
patent: 6286001 (2001-09-01), Walker et al.
patent: 6304882 (2001-10-01), Strellis et al.
patent: 6314503 (2001-11-01), D'Errico et al.
patent: 6351775 (2002-02-01), Yu
patent: 6351811 (2002-02-01), Groshon et al.
patent: 6405294 (2002-06-01), Hayter
patent: 6473849 (2002-10-01), Keller et al.
patent: 6516350 (2003-02-01), Lumelsky et al.
patent: 6523036 (2003-02-01), Hickman et al.
patent: 6567927 (2003-05-01), Brinkmann
patent: 6574377 (2003-06-01), Cahill et al.
patent: 6587860 (2003-07-01), Chandra et al.
patent: 6587865 (2003-07-01), Kimbrel et al.
patent: 6615219 (2003-09-01), Bruso et al.
patent: 6671821 (2003-12-01), Castro et al.
patent: 6704887 (2004-03-01), Kwiat et al.
patent: 6718321 (2004-04-01), Birrell et al.
patent: 6718361 (2004-04-01), Basani et al.
patent: 6728244 (2004-04-01), Takabatake
patent: 6741983 (2004-05-01), Birdwell et al.
patent: 6754845 (2004-06-01), Kursawe et al.
patent: 6763347 (2004-07-01), Zhang
patent: 6779078 (2004-08-01), Murotani et al.
patent: 6785792 (2004-08-01), Katsurashima
patent: 6792337 (2004-09-01), Blackett et al.
patent: 6826601 (2004-11-01), Jacobs et al.
patent: 6842784 (2005-01-01), Black
patent: 6895483 (2005-05-01), Eguchi et al.
patent: 6931431 (2005-08-01), Cachin et al.
patent: 6978396 (2005-12-01), Ruuth et al.
patent: 7020779 (2006-03-01), Sutherland
patent: 7058704 (2006-06-01), Mangipudi et al.
patent: 7082455 (2006-07-01), Hu
patent: 7085768 (2006-08-01), Scott
patent: 7146476 (2006-12-01), Sandorfi et al.
patent: 7190743 (2007-03-01), Learned
patent: 7263590 (2007-08-01), Todd et al.
patent: 7269604 (2007-09-01), Moore et al.
patent: 7275177 (2007-09-01), Armangau et al.
patent: 7409360 (2008-08-01), Lark et al.
patent: 7444414 (2008-10-01), Foster et al.
patent: 7558859 (2009-07-01), Kasiolas et al.
patent: 7587426 (2009-09-01), Fujiwara
patent: 7620680 (2009-11-01), Lamport
patent: 2001/0025351 (2001-09-01), Kursawe et al.
patent: 2001/0037379 (2001-11-01), Livnat
patent: 2001/0039581 (2001-11-01), Deng et al.
patent: 2002/0089936 (2002-07-01), Givoly
patent: 2002/0112008 (2002-08-01), Christenson et al.
patent: 2002/0116611 (2002-08-01), Zhou et al.
patent: 2002/0152230 (2002-10-01), Gusler et al.
patent: 2002/0156887 (2002-10-01), Hashimoto
patent: 2002/0178341 (2002-11-01), Frank
patent: 2003/0014503 (2003-01-01), Legout et al.
patent: 2003/0061062 (2003-03-01), Tucker
patent: 2003/0069018 (2003-04-01), Matta et al.
patent: 2003/0096597 (2003-05-01), Kar-Kin Au et al.
patent: 2003/0206717 (2003-11-01), Yogeshwar et al.
patent: 2003/0236894 (2003-12-01), Herley
patent: 2004/0010592 (2004-01-01), Carver et al.
patent: 2004/0093361 (2004-05-01), Therrien et al.
patent: 2004/0117224 (2004-06-01), Agarwal et al.
patent: 2004/0162901 (2004-08-01), Mangipudi et al.
patent: 2004/0167943 (2004-08-01), Margolus
patent: 2004/0181547 (2004-09-01), Mazzagatti
patent: 2004/0199530 (2004-10-01), Avadhanam et al.
patent: 2004/0212639 (2004-10-01), Smoot et al.
patent: 2004/0215724 (2004-10-01), Smoot et al.
patent: 2004/0243646 (2004-12-01), Teodosiu et al.
patent: 2005/0021915 (2005-01-01), Lowe et al.
patent: 2005/0086384 (2005-04-01), Ernst
patent: 2005/0125411 (2005-06-01), Kilian
patent: 2005/0193084 (2005-09-01), Todd et al.
patent: 2005/0198076 (2005-09-01), Stata et al.
patent: 2005/0198166 (2005-09-01), Kawaji
patent: 2005/0283645 (2005-12-01), Turner et al.
patent: 2006/0010180 (2006-01-01), Kawamura et al.
patent: 2006/0015339 (2006-01-01), Charlesworth et al.
patent: 2006/0031268 (2006-02-01), Shutt
patent: 2006/0047692 (2006-03-01), Rosenblum et al.
patent: 2006/0053105 (2006-03-01), Sanchez
patent: 2006/0091851 (2006-05-01), Kim
patent: 2006/0092851 (2006-05-01), Edlund et al.
patent: 2006/0095969 (2006-05-01), Portolani et al.
patent: 2006/0101285 (2006-05-01), Chen et al.
patent: 2006/0122927 (2006-06-01), Huberman et al.
patent: 2006/0155781 (2006-07-01), MacCormick et al.
patent: 2006/0248038 (2006-11-01), Kaplan et al.
patent: 2006/0282457 (2006-12-01), Williams
patent: 2006/0282481 (2006-12-01), Zhou et al.
patent: 2007/0005711 (2007-01-01), Hassounah et al.
patent: 2007/0030853 (2007-02-01), Rogers et al.
patent: 2007/0033354 (2007-02-01), Burrows et al.
patent: 2007/0038751 (2007-02-01), Jorgensen
patent: 2007/0050399 (2007-03-01), George
patent: 2007/0106798 (2007-05-01), Masumitsu et al.
patent: 2007/0168336 (2007-07-01), Ransil et al.
patent: 2007/0179941 (2007-08-01), Huang et al.
patent: 2007/0233972 (2007-10-01), Heithley et al.
patent: 2007/0282806 (2007-12-01), Hoffman et al.
patent: 2007/0294387 (2007-12-01), Martin
patent: 2008/0021865 (2008-01-01), Corkill
patent: 2008/0126547 (2008-05-01), Waldspurger
patent: 2008/0189361 (2008-08-01), Greschler et al.
patent: 2008/0215544 (2008-09-01), Galindo-Legaria et al.
patent: 2008/0313496 (2008-12-01), Prabhakaran et al.
patent: 2009/0089358 (2009-04-01), Beckwith et al.
patent: 2240556 (1998-12-01), None
patent: WO 2004/023328 (2004-03-01), None
Candan, K.S. et al., “Enabling Dynamic Content Caching for Database-Driven Web Sites”,Proceedings of the 2001 ACM SIGMOND International Conference on Management of Data, 2001, Santa Barbara, California, 532-543.
Carreira, J.V. et al., “Dependable Clustered Computing”,High Performance Cluster Computing: Architectures and

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Systems and methods for the repartitioning of data does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Systems and methods for the repartitioning of data,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Systems and methods for the repartitioning of data will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2684050

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.